Update: Dynamically set Wi-Fi mode based on nconfig
- Read Wi-Fi mode from `nconfig` and default to APSTA if invalid or unavailable. - Adjust initialization to handle AP or STA configurations accordingly. - Enhance logging to reflect the selected mode during startup. Signed-off-by: YoungSoo Shin <shinys000114@gmail.com>
